 +When you have multiple projects, you may wish to reuse sections or pages from previous projects (such as another portfolio, blog, workbook, or pages) in another one; you can reuse parts of your projects multiple times. 
 + 
 +To reuse a portfolio page, open the desired page. Then, click on the “Properties” button in the top right-hand corner. A panel will slide out from the right with two subheadings:​ “Block” and “Page”. Click on the “Page” heading.
  
 There will be a checkbox at the bottom of the menu, under the “Reuse Pages” heading. The checkbox says “Make current page visible in your store”. This will effectively add the current page to a collection of other pages and elements (such as pictures), that you can access in different parts of PebblePad.
